Rocky Balboa packs a lot of blue collar heart and determination into it's 1 hour and 41 minutes, but it still just feels like an unnecessary sequel with a ridiculous plot. Rocky, now in his mid-fifities, is shown to beat the current heavyweight boxing champ in a computer simulation.

This goads the champ to challenge Rocky to an exhibition fight, a challenge which he can't refuse. Not a horrible movie, but it just felt like Stallone was milking the Rocky franchise for one final payoff.

Personally, I would've rather seen Rocky be the trainer, not the fighter, and hand the reins over to a new generation.
